Mazumdar, Anupam and M. Sheikh-Jabbari, Mohammad (2001) Noncommutativity in Space and Primordial Magnetic Field. Physical review letters, 87 (1): 011301. ISSN 1079-7114
Abstract
In this paper we show that noncommutativity in spatial coordinates can generate magnetic field in the early Universe on a horizon scale. The strength of such a magnetic field depends on the number density of massive charged particles present at a given moment. This allows us to trace back the temperature dependence of the noncommutativity scale from the bounds on primordial magnetic field coming from nucleosynthesis.
